10gigabits not 10 gigabytes. GB = 10^6 * 8 = 80000000bits or 80Gbps But technically gibibits is the correct term. USB-C to display port is a non-feasible option.
DP-1.4 standard has a maximum bandwidth of 32.6Gbps
USB-C at the top end caps out at
5Gbps for USB 3.0
10Gbps for USB 3.1
10Gbps to 40Gbps for USB 4.0 (Unreleased or at least seldom found)
In order to use USB-C to DP you MUST have Thunderbolt
This isn't correct. While your data stats might be right, your conclusion isn't. My laptop (ROG Scar III) works great with the Valve Index using a USB-C to DP cable.
